Освойте программирование ESP32 — от основ работы с GPIO до продвинутого управления датчиками и модулями.
Создавайте подключенные устройства, управляйте датчиками и шаг за шагом изучайте встроенное программирование с помощью практических примеров и понятных объяснений.
Этот курс основан на плате разработки ESP32-C3 Super Mini, тщательно отобранной для начинающих благодаря своей доступности, компактности, широкой распространенности, энергоэффективности и встроенным модулям Wi-Fi и Bluetooth. Ее простая конструкция делает ее отличной платформой для изучения современных IoT-технологий и разработки встроенных систем.
Приложение использует Arduino IDE, одну из самых популярных в мире сред разработки для микроконтроллеров. Arduino IDE удобна для начинающих, проста в установке и поддерживается огромным сообществом, что делает ее идеальным выбором для изучения программирования ESP32 и быстрого создания проектов.
Идеально подходит для:
• Начинающих, изучающих программирование ESP32
• Студентов, изучающих встроенные системы и Интернет вещей
• Создателей интеллектуальных устройств и проектов автоматизации
• Энтузиастов электроники, работающих с датчиками и модулями
• Разработчиков, создающих подключенные продукты и прототипы
Что вы узнаете:
• GPIO — Цифровой ввод/вывод, кнопки, переключатели и управление светодиодами
• ADC — Считывание аналоговых сигналов с датчиков и сигналов переменного напряжения
• PWM — Управление яркостью светодиодов, сервоприводами и скоростью двигателя
• UART — Последовательная связь с внешними устройствами
• I²C — Подключение дисплеев, датчиков и модулей расширения
• SPI — Высокоскоростная связь с периферийными устройствами
Датчики и модули
Изучите широкий спектр аппаратных модулей и практических применений:
• Расстояние — Ультразвуковые датчики и обнаружение препятствий
• Температура и влажность — Проекты мониторинга окружающей среды
• Давление — Барометрические и метеорологические измерения
• Свет — Датчики окружающего освещения и фоторезисторы
• Движение — Системы обнаружения движения PIR
• Вибрация — Мониторинг ударов и вибрации
• Звук — Зуммеры, микрофоны и аудиомодули
• Газовые датчики — Проекты по контролю качества воздуха и обнаружению газов
• Влажность воды и почвы — Приложения для «умного» садоводства
• Магнитные датчики — Эффект Холла и обнаружение магнитного поля
• Сенсорные датчики — Емкостные сенсорные интерфейсы
• Инфракрасные (ИК) датчики — Дистанционное управление
• Реле — Управление мощными внешними устройствами
• Двигатели — Двигатели постоянного тока, серводвигатели и драйверы двигателей
• ЖК-дисплеи — Символьные пользовательские интерфейсы
• OLED-дисплеи — Графические и информационные дисплеи
• Светодиодные модули — Индикаторы, анимация и проекты освещения
• Модули RTC — Интеграция часов реального времени
• Датчики IMU — Акселерометры и гироскопы
Полный курс обучения:
• Более 25 структурированных глав от начального до продвинутого уровня
• Пошаговые примеры с подробными объяснениями
• Практические проекты и реальные приложения
• Более 150 интерактивных вопросов для викторины
Удобные функции:
• Темный режим и светлые темы оформления
• Обучение в автономном режиме — интернет не требуется
• Быстрый поиск по всем урокам
• Добавление в закладки любимых тем
• Чистый и не отвлекающий интерфейс
ESP32 является товарным знаком Espressif Systems. Arduino является товарным знаком Arduino AG. Это приложение является независимым образовательным ресурсом и не связано ни с одной из этих организаций и не одобрено ими.
Последнее обновление
7 июн. 2026 г.